The Mole Fraction Calculator instantly computes the mole fraction (xᵢ) of a component in a mixture using the formula xᵢ = moles of component i / total moles of all components, ensuring the sum of all xᵢ equals 1.

Mole fraction, a dimensionless unit, represents the ratio of moles of one substance to the total moles in a solution or gas mixture, essential for understanding concentration in Raoult's law, partial pressures, and colligative properties. It remains constant regardless of temperature or pressure changes, unlike other concentration measures.
